About Wat Maha But Temple - Mae Nak Shrine
The enchanting allure of this place is undeniable. It is a place of beauty, adorned with the statue of Mae-nak, a figure of Thai folklore. Many locals and a few adventurous travelers are drawn to this place, seeking luck in their wishes and gambling endeavors. It is a place where dreams are said to come true, a place of hope and faith.The temple is not just a place of worship, but also a place of love and tragedy. It is visited by many locals who pray for luck in the lottery and their love lives. The temple is steeped in a deeply moving love story about the devoted Mae Nak and her lost husband. The tale is sad and tragic, but deeply moving, adding a unique feel to the temple.
The temple is also a bustling marketplace, with vendors selling food and animals. In Buddhism, setting animals free is a form of making merit, and the nearby river provides the perfect place for this act of kindness. The temple is a place of faith, commerce, and charity, all intertwined in a unique blend of culture and religion.
The Mae Nak shrine is a particular point of interest. It is said that if you wish for something at this holy place, your wishes will come true. The shrine is not easy to find, as the locals don't speak much English. However, simply mentioning Mae Nak's name will lead you to the shrine. It is a place of miracles, where wishes are said to come true in a day. If your wish is granted, it is customary to give a dress as a token of gratitude.
The temple is easily accessible from O Nut Station, and you can either walk or take a motorbike taxi for 40-50 THB. The temple offers a unique Thai folklore experience, and despite some locals being terrified of the place, there is nothing really scary about it. You can feed the birds for 10 THB or release eels and fish into the water for good merit. However, be aware that the local food and clothing prices can be a bit high compared to other places.
The temple is a vibrant, active religious shrine, where you can observe the clear integration of folk Buddhism into daily life. You can see people being counseled and advised, fish and turtles being released as prayers for relatives and/or pregnancy, flowers and food being offered, and religious items for home use being purchased. The temple is a local destination, seemingly off the tourist circuit, offering a unique and authentic experience.
The Wat Mahabut complex, located alongside the Phra Khanong klong, is a fascinating place. It houses the shrine to the TV-watching Thai ghost Mae Nak, making it one of the weirdest places in Bangkok. You can also find a shrine with a clothed praying mechanical human skeleton, surrounded by devotees pinning their lottery tickets to the wall. You can purchase fish, eels, and baby turtles to release in the Phra Khanong klong for good merit.
The temple is also infamous for its two versions regarding pregnant women. Some go to the shrine at the back of the Wat near the river to pray for a smooth delivery, while others advise pregnant women to avoid this area totally. Women who do not want their husbands to be enlisted in the army come and make a wish here. If their wishes come true, they must return and pay the dancers or give offerings. It is a place of faith, hope, and gratitude, where dreams are said to come true.
